Abstract

Objective To establish a method for determining the release rate in vitro of Yizhi hydrogel matrix tablets, investigate the influence factors and study the mechanism of release in vitro. Methods The matrix tablets were prepared by using the methods of powder direct compression taken hydroxypropyl methylcellulose ( HPMC) K15M and K4M as the matrix material, and geniposide, notoginsenoside R,, ginsenoside Rg, and ginsenoside Bb1 as review indexes. The release rate in vitro of the matrix tablets was investigated in different detection methods, dissolution media and rotating speed. The difference of release was reviewed by using similarity factor f2 method, release equation was fitted and release mechanism was studied. Results Different detection methods, dissolution media and rotating speed had influences on the release rate in vitro of the matrix tablets. The mechanism was accorded with zero-order kinetic equation and Ritger-Peppas equation. Geniposide released in the way of non-Fick diffusion and notoginsenoside R1, ginsenoside Rg, and ginsenoside Rbt in the way of bulk erosion. Conclusion The method for determining the release rate in vitro of Yizhi hydrogel matrix tablets was established and the mechanism is accorded with release kinetic model, which is worth further study.
